Output f6af16fe719e24d66ed41dc4f353e0ed65271f63bb0ffc8c86635a64c15a0560:7

value
8957872
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c70c46811d42198f9894a2cafd33ec465761193 OP_EQUAL
address
3EVbcbwrgYThs3H6Dg1RJxLSXsXJ42RdmS
transaction
f6af16fe719e24d66ed41dc4f353e0ed65271f63bb0ffc8c86635a64c15a0560
spent
true